Assessment of Genetic Diversity Using RAPD Marker Among Different Varieties of Rice (Oryza sativa)

Assessment of the extent and distribution of genetic variation in a crop species and its relatives is essential in understanding pattern of diversity and is highly significant for the improvement of many crop species including rice. The genetic divergence among 12 Indian varieties of rice (Ory^a sativa L.) was assessed employing random amplified polymorphic DNA markers. A total of 136 clear score able bands were generated, out of which 87.25% were polymorphic. The total number of amplicon varied from7 to 10 with a mean of 8 amplicon per primer while in case of polymorphic amplicon it varied from 5 to 9 with a mean of 7 polymorphic amplicon per primer. The amplified product size ranged from 0.3 to 1.8 kb. The Jaccard's similarity coefficient valuesranged 0.56 to 0.90 with a mean of 0.70. A dendrogram constructed based on the UPGMA clustering method revealed two major clusters CL1 and CL2. The dendrogram has put all the genotypes in two clusters.CL1 comprises of three varieties with 85 per cent similarity coefficient whereas remaining 9 varieties clustered together in CL2, which is further classified into two sub clusters with 65.50 per cent similarity. Current study highlights genetic diversity among various varieties and attributed to recent human selection pertinent to few genes. The study revealed rich genetic diversity among rice varieties.
